Anti-COX7RP antibodies enable researchers to detect and measure the COX7RP antigen in biological samples. This target is a reported synonym of the COX7A2L gene, which encodes cytochrome c oxidase subunit 7A2 like. This protein is known to function in electron transport, among other biological roles. The human version of COX7RP has a canonical amino acid length of 114 residues and a protein mass of 12.6 kilodaltons. It is reported to be localized in the mitochondria of cells. Other names for this target antigen include COX7AR and EB1. Indicated applications for COX7RP antibodies listed below include ELISA, Western Blot, and Immunohistochemistry.
